The cultural reach of Wicked remains extraordinary. The musical continues its run as a theatrical titan; Broadway has hosted more than 8,500 shows, drawing over 15 million theatregoers in New York City alone.
Now, the story’s fame is cemented in cinema, too: the recent film version, starring Ariana Grande and Cynthia Erivo, broke records, becoming the most successful musical film adaptation to date. As Wicked: For Good prepares to land in cinemas on 21st November, PUMA seizes the opportunity, bringing the world of Oz to their most iconic silhouette.
The focus of the new collection is around the widely adored low profile trainer, the Speedcat. This collaboration will prove essential for the legions of dedicated Wicked followers who eagerly await the sequel’s arrival.
The entire collection is built around the two central characters, Glinda and Elphaba. Glinda’s version asserts her delicate nature, featuring a gentle pink and lilac colourway. The design incorporates frills and stitching reminiscent of her signature costume. The mystical bubble she travels in appears as stitched artwork on the outer side of the shoe, complemented by a sparkling Formstrip. This shoe truly captures the character’s high flying glamour.
Elphaba's offering presents a strong contrast to her counterpoint. Black, ruched fabric covers the tongue and the front section of the shoe, giving the trainer a distinctly striking texture. Green metallic stitching subtly references her signature emerald skin tone, keeping the design tied closely to her identity. Both trainers carry the official Wicked branding on the tongue tab, unifying the set.
Adding a final footnote to the collection, PUMA introduces a Wicked Speedcat Ballet. This silhouette specifically draws inspiration from the original silver slippers worn in The Wizard of Oz; a detail often forgotten since filmmakers changed the colour to red for the screen. PUMA will make the Glinda and Elphaba trainers available in women’s, junior, and infant sizes, while the Speedcat Ballet launches in women’s and junior sizes. Fans can secure the entire footwear range, plus a selection of accompanying T shirts, directly from PUMA starting 5th November.
